微信小程序的服务器可以放置在腾讯云、阿里云等不同的云服务提供商上,但考虑到与微信生态系统的兼容性和技术支持,多数开发者倾向于选择腾讯云。然而,这并不意味着阿里云不是一个可行的选择。实际上,阿里云凭借其强大的技术实力和丰富的服务资源,也能很好地支持微信小程序的开发和运行。下面将从几个方面对这一问题进行更深入的探讨。
首先,从技术兼容性来看,腾讯云作为微信小程序官方推荐的云服务商,提供了专门针对微信小程序的解决方案,如云开发(CloudBase)服务,它能够帮助开发者快速搭建小程序后端服务,实现代码、数据库和存储的一体化管理,极大地简化了开发流程。此外,腾讯云还提供了一系列针对微信生态的服务,如消息推送、支付接口等,这些都使得使用腾讯云成为开发微信小程序的一个自然选择。
其次,阿里云虽然不是微信官方推荐的云服务提供商,但它同样支持微信小程序的开发和部署。阿里云提供了包括云数据库、对象存储、内容分发网络(CDN)、安全防护等一系列服务,能够满足微信小程序开发的各种需求。特别是对于那些已经在使用阿里云其他服务的企业来说,继续使用阿里云来支持微信小程序的开发可以更好地整合现有资源,提高效率,减少迁移成本。
再次,从价格和服务质量的角度考虑,两家云服务提供商各有优势。腾讯云由于与微信的紧密联系,在某些特定功能上的价格可能会更加优惠,尤其是在初期推广阶段。而阿里云则以其稳定的服务质量和全面的技术支持著称,适合对数据安全和系统稳定性有较高要求的应用场景。
最后,选择腾讯云还是阿里云,很大程度上取决于开发者或企业的具体需求和偏好。如果项目主要围绕微信生态系统展开,或者需要利用微信提供的特殊功能,那么腾讯云可能是更好的选择。反之,如果企业已经深度依赖阿里云的其他服务,或者对云服务提供商的选择有更开放的态度,阿里云也是一个非常值得考虑的选项。
综上所述,无论是腾讯云还是阿里云,都能有效支持微信小程序的开发和运行。开发者应根据自身项目的实际情况,综合考量技术需求、成本预算以及长期发展规划等因素,做出最适合自己的选择。
轻量云Cloud